Add 75/54 and 42/96

1st number: 1 21/54, 2nd number: 42/96

75/54 + 42/96 is 263/144.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 54 and 96 is 864

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 864
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 54 × 16 = 864,
    75/54 = 75 × 16/54 × 16 = 1200/864
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 96 × 9 = 864,
    42/96 = 42 × 9/96 × 9 = 378/864
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    1200/864 + 378/864 = 1200 + 378/864 = 1578/864
  5. 1578/864 simplified gives 263/144
  6. So, 75/54 + 42/96 = 263/144
